Inter Milan new boy Davy Klaassen gave his interview after signing for the club. He insists that he’s here to help the club win several trophies.

The 30-year-old completed his transfer from Ajax to the Nerazzurri on deadline day. The club’s official website announced the deal on Friday evening.

The Dutchman will complete Simone Inzaghi’s ranks, rounding off a major summer revamp.

The former Everton man introduces himself as a well-rounded player. He also reveals his preferred role on the pitch.

“I am a complete player who can help the team both in the offensive and defensive phases. I am here because I want to win many trophies,” said Klaassen in his first interview with Inter TV via FcInterNews.

“I prefer to play in a central position. I think this is my best role.”

The new Inter signing is nicknamed “Mister One Nil” for his knack for scoring openers.

“I’ve always managed to score in my career. I don’t know if it’s a coincidence, but many times I actually scored the opening goal.

“That’s why they gave me this nickname. I’m very proud of it.

“I expect to have fun in Italy. It’s a difficult league and I’ve heard a lot of positive stories from former teammates. I can’t wait to start playing.”

“Sometimes, you have to change the environment. I can’t wait to start this new adventure and achieve new successes with Inter.”

The experienced midfielder will find two fellow Netherlands internationals at Appiano Gentile in the shape of Denzel Dumfries and Stefan de Vrij.

He reveals that his two compatriots encouraged him to join the club as they only had positive things to say about Inter.

“Yes, I spoke to Denzel and Stefan. They told me a bit about the club and the squad. They only said positive things.”
